Technische Anforderungen an Gambling-Softwaretester
In der dynamischen Welt der Online-Casinos und Glücksspielplattformen spielt die Qualität der Software eine entscheidende Rolle. Um sicherzustellen, dass Spiele und Systeme einwandfrei funktionieren, sind Gambling-Softwaretester unerlässlich. Dieser Artikel beleuchtet die technischen Anforderungen, die an diese Tester gestellt werden, um die Integrität und Benutzererfahrung in der Glücksspielbranche zu gewährleisten.
Die Rolle des Gambling-Softwaretesters
Gambling-Softwaretester sind Fachleute, die Software für Online-Glücksspiele testen, um sicherzustellen, dass sie korrekt funktioniert, sicher ist und den regulatorischen Anforderungen entspricht. Ihre Hauptaufgaben umfassen:
- Überprüfung der Spielmechanik
- Sicherheitsprüfungen
- Leistungsanalysen
- Kompatibilitätstests auf verschiedenen Geräten
Technische Anforderungen
Kenntnis von Programmiersprachen
Gambling-Softwaretester sollten mit verschiedenen Programmiersprachen vertraut sein, die in der Entwicklung von Glücksspielsoftware verwendet werden, darunter:
- Java: Häufig für serverseitige Anwendungen verwendet.
- C++: Beliebt für die Entwicklung von hochleistungsfähigen Spiel-Engines.
- JavaScript: Wichtig für die Entwicklung von Web-basierten Spielen.
Kenntnis von Testmethoden
Tester sollten mit verschiedenen Testmethoden und -werkzeugen vertraut sein:
- Manuelle Tests: Durchführung von Tests durch menschliches Eingreifen.
- Automatisierte Tests: Nutzung von Testautomatisierungs-Tools, um Effizienz zu steigern.
- Lasttests: Um die Performance unter hoher Benutzerlast zu überprüfen.
Regulatorische Kenntnisse
Die Glücksspielindustrie ist stark reguliert. Tester müssen die relevanten Gesetze und Vorschriften in den Märkten, in denen sie arbeiten, kennen, darunter:
- Gleichbehandlung und Fairplay
- Datenschutzanforderungen
- Verantwortungsvolles Spielen
Praktische Beispiele für Tests
Functional Testing
Ein Beispiel für Functional Testing wäre das Überprüfen, ob die Auszahlung bei einem Gewinn korrekt berechnet wird. Hierzu erstellt der Tester verschiedene Szenarien und validiert die Ergebnisausgaben.
Usability Testing
Der Tester kann auch Usability-Tests durchführen, um sicherzustellen, dass die Benutzeroberfläche intuitiv und benutzerfreundlich ist. Dies könnte die Analyse von Navigation, Ladezeiten und Gestaltung umfassen.
Sicherheitstests
Sicherheitstests sind entscheidend, um Betrug und Datenlecks zu verhindern. Ein Beispiel könnte das Testen von Authentifizierungsmechanismen sein, um sicherzustellen, dass nur autorisierte Benutzer Zugriff auf sensible Daten haben.
Zusammenfassung
Die Rolle des Gambling-Softwaretesters ist komplex und technisch anspruchsvoll. Durch das Verständnis der Technologien, Testmethoden und regulatorischen Anforderungen können Tester sicherstellen, dass die Glücksspielsoftware sicher, benutzerfreundlich und leistungsfähig ist. In einer Branche, die ständig wächst, sind diese Fähigkeiten von unschätzbarem Wert.
Gambling-Softwaretester, technische Anforderungen, Software-Testing